Flood Advisory
National Weather Service Denver CO
539 PM MDT Fri Sep 15 2023
COC049-160130-
/O.NEW.KBOU.FA.Y.0172.230915T2339Z-230916T0130Z/
/00000.N.ER.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.OO/
Grand CO-
539 PM MDT Fri Sep 15 2023
...FLOOD ADVISORY IN EFFECT UNTIL 730 PM MDT THIS EVENING...
* WHAT...Small stream flooding caused by excessive rainfall is
possible.
* WHERE...South-central portions of the East Troublesome burn scar
in Grand County, Colorado. This includes CO-125 between mile
marker 13 and Highway 40.
* WHEN...Until 730 PM MDT.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in low-lying and poor drainage areas.
Water over roadways.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 536 PM MDT, Doppler radar indicated heavy rain due to
thunderstorms. This may cause small stream flooding.
- Some locations that may experience flooding include...
Areas within the East Troublesome burn scar.
- This includes the following additional locations...
Middle Willow Creek Valley, Lower Willow Creek Valley and
Drowsy Water Ranch.
P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
Turn around, don't dr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ood
deaths occur in vehicles.
Heavy Rainfall will cause minor flooding of small creeks, streams,
and ditches in the East Troublesome burn area. The heavy rains could
also trigger rock slides or debris flows.

Special Weather Statement
National Weather Service Denver CO
321 PM MDT Mon Sep 4 2023
COZ030-033-035-042200-
Jackson County Below 9000 Feet CO-
Larimer and Boulder Counties Between 6000 and 9000 Feet CO-
South and East Jackson/Larimer/North and Northeast Grand/Northwest
Boulder Counties Above 9000 Feet CO-
321 PM MDT Mon Sep 4 2023
...Strong winds will impact portions of southeastern Jackson and
western Larimer Counties through 400 PM MDT...
At 320 PM MDT, Doppler radar was tracking showers producing wind
gusts to 55 mph along a line extending from 7 miles west of Tie
Siding to 6 miles southeast of Rand, or along a line extending from
18 miles south of Laramie to 76 miles northwest of Denver. Movement
was east at 25 mph.
HAZARD...Wind gusts of 50 to 55 mph.
SOURCE...Radar indicated.
IMPACT...Gusty winds could knock down tree limbs and blow around
unsecured objects.
Locations impacted include...
Trail Ridge, Kinikinik, Chambers Lake, Rand, Cameron Pass, Four
Corners, Red Feather Lakes, Gould, Rustic, Cherokee Park, and
Glendevey.
P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
Prepare for sudden gusty winds. Secure loose objects and move to a
safe shelter inside a building or vehicle.
If outdoors, consider seeking shelter inside a building.
Persons in campgrounds and near lakes should consider seeking sturdy
shelter until these storms pass.

Flood Advisory
National Weather Service Denver CO
538 PM MDT Sun Sep 3 2023
COC049-040130-
/O.NEW.KBOU.FA.Y.0165.230903T2338Z-230904T0130Z/
/00000.N.ER.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.000000T0000Z.OO/
Grand CO-
538 PM MDT Sun Sep 3 2023
...FLOOD ADVISORY IN EFFECT UNTIL 730 PM MDT THIS EVENING...
* WHAT...Small stream flooding caused by excessive rainfall is
expected.
* WHERE...A portion of north central Colorado, including the
following county, Grand. This includes the East Troublesome burn
area.
* WHEN...Until 730 PM MDT.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in low-lying and poor drainage areas.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 538 PM MDT, Doppler radar indicated heavy rain due to
thunderstorms. This will cause small stream flooding. Up to
0.4 inches of rain have fallen.
- This includes the following streams and drainages...
Trail Creek, Cabin Creek, Drowsy Water Creek, Gold Run,
Willow Creek and Buffalo Creek.
- Some locations that will experience flooding include...
mainly rural areas of Central Grand County
- This includes the following additional locations...
Middle Willow Creek Valley and Lower Willow Creek Valley.
P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
Turn around, don't dr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ood
deaths occur in vehicles.
Heavy Rainfall will cause minor flooding of small creeks, streams,
and ditches in the East Troublesome burn area. The heavy rains could
also trigger rock slides or debris flows.
